ROAST~G
Roastingiscookingby dryheat.Tendermeator
poultrycanbe roasteduncoveredin youroven.
Roastingtemperatures,whichshouldbelowand
steady,keepspatteringto a minimum.
Roastingis reallya bakingprocedureusedfor
meats.Therefore,theovencontrolsaresetforBaking
or TimedBaking.(Youmayheara slightclicking
sound,indicatingtheovenis workingproperly.)
TimedBakingwillturntheovenon automatically.
Mostmeatscontinueto cookafterbeingremoved
fromtheoven.Theinternaltemperaturewillrise5 to
10degreesF.duringtherecommendedstandingtime
of 10to 20minutes.Thisallowsroaststo firmup and
makesthemeasierto carve.Tocompensatefor this
risein temperatureyoumaywanttoremovetheroast
sooner(at5 to 10degreeslessthanshownin the
RoastingGuide).
Rememberthatfoodwillcontinueto cookin the
hotovenandthereforeshouldberemovedwhenthe
desiredintemd temperaturehasbeenreached.

Use of AluminumFoil
Youcanuse aluminumfoilto linethebroilerpan.
Thismakesclean-upeasierwhenusingthepanfor
marinating,cookingwithfruits,cookingheavily
curedmeatsor bastingfoodduringcooking.Press
thefoiltightlyaroundthe insideof thepan.
